Abstract:
In the paper, synthesis of optimal absolute stabilizing control for unknown Lurie systems is developed, by using experimental and prior data. The technique roots a minimax approach with maximization of integral performance index over an intersection of two matrix ellipsoids determining by experimental and prior data. Mathematical simulations of nonlinear oscillator illustrate advantages the obtained control law over the robust control based on prior data.
